WebOne gram of fine-gold will plate approximately 160 square inches of area to a thickness of 1/2 micron, (0.00002" or 20 micro-inches). This means you can plate around 160 rings or pendants that have about one square inch of area for $110. In other words, it works out to be about $0.68 to gold plate a ring or pendant this size. WebDec 22, 2024 · The standard way to produce a ring was to work with a base Britannia metal, an alloy of tin, antimony, copper, and zinc. The metal never contained lead, which made this different from pewter. The ring was then placed in an electroplating bath. This bath applied the silver to the form.

WebJan 23, 2024 · A silver ring that was plated in 18k yellow gold. Durability: The type of gold affects the longevity of the plating. Gold is naturally very soft, so if you choose high karat gold such as 22-24k (91% to 99%) pure, it will wear off faster. Selecting 10k or 14k gold will increase the hardiness of the plating, since 10k-14k gold is more durable.
